"-aris" meaning in Latin

See -aris in All languages combined, or Wiktionary

Suffix

IPA: /ˈaː.ris/ [Classical], [ˈäːrɪs̠] [Classical], /ˈa.ris/ (note: modern Italianate Ecclesiastical), [ˈäːris] (note: modern Italianate Ecclesiastical)
Etymology: Form of -ālis with dissimilation of -l- to -r- after roots containing an l.   1. Used to form an adjective, usually from a noun, indicating a relationship or a pertaining to. Tags: declension-3, morpheme, suffix, two-termination Synonyms: -ālis, -ēlis, -īlis, -ūlis Related terms: -ārius
